Skip to main content

AI-Chat-Tool is a tool that brings ChatGPT to the command line

Project description

AI-Chat-Tool

AI-Chat-Tool is a tool that brings ChatGPT to the command line.

To use this tool you will need a ChatGPT api key.

Options

  • --api-key
    • (required) ChatGPT api key to use to access ChatGPT.
  • --file
    • (optional) File to write ChatGPT response to.
  • --max-tokens
    • (optional) The maximum number of tokens to generate in the completion.
  • --temperature
    • (optional) What sampling temperature to use.

Example

  • Use AI-Chat-Tool to create a Python function that checks for even numbers

CLI

ai-chat-tool --api-key=$CHATGPTKEY --file=test.py --max-tokens=2000
What can I do for you today?: Can you create a pyhton function that checks for even numbers?
Text written to test.py

File created by AI-Chat-Tool test.py

def check_even(number):
    if number % 2 == 0:
        return True
    else:
        return False

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

ai-chat-tool-0.0.5.tar.gz (14.5 kB view details)

Uploaded Source

Built Distribution

ai_chat_tool-0.0.5-py3-none-any.whl (14.6 kB view details)

Uploaded Python 3

File details

Details for the file ai-chat-tool-0.0.5.tar.gz.

File metadata

  • Download URL: ai-chat-tool-0.0.5.tar.gz
  • Upload date:
  • Size: 14.5 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.11.1

File hashes

Hashes for ai-chat-tool-0.0.5.tar.gz
Algorithm Hash digest
SHA256 16b763bb1c3cdd308f3ef63ae08c88feeedeb2261ed2ce4f26ee283e98000ed5
MD5 289f7bc099267a8ec39e4320f85e4d43
BLAKE2b-256 eec045d64f01286c9c723764065a7c5cc55a9d989fbe28da337f6ee75f4b7686

See more details on using hashes here.

File details

Details for the file ai_chat_tool-0.0.5-py3-none-any.whl.

File metadata

  • Download URL: ai_chat_tool-0.0.5-py3-none-any.whl
  • Upload date:
  • Size: 14.6 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.11.1

File hashes

Hashes for ai_chat_tool-0.0.5-py3-none-any.whl
Algorithm Hash digest
SHA256 ba9ecc4706ea104943557c963192fa46e5bcf850818b56371f8dc3a55d2f84e4
MD5 e92c3f116b338f82e4205b636d40bff4
BLAKE2b-256 ac8e29b8fa7e0cd6d3d47026eb6f1b1348e1f6f7b0cbf0e04c83610be41f0fdd

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page